why is DNA replication called simi conservative

Respuesta :

Аноним Аноним
  • 24-02-2021

Answer:

As the DNA double helix is unwound by helicase, replication occurs separately on each template strand in antiparallel directions. This process is known as semi-conservative replication because two copies of the original DNA molecule are produced. Each copy contains one original strand and one newly-synthesized strand.
